Can All Dryer Lint Be Composted?
The small response isn't any. Dryer lint from organic fibres like cotton, wool, and linen is ideal for composting. These fibres decompose relatively rapidly and add carbon-loaded substance to the compost. Synthetic fibres, however, which include polyester or nylon, don’t stop working very easily and can introduce microplastics into your back garden soil. Prevent lint from greatly dyed fabrics or products addressed with flame retardants, as these chemical compounds could be harmful to vegetation.
How Ought to I Get ready Dryer Lint for Composting?
Just before tossing dryer lint into your compost bin, adhere to these ways:
Take away big particles: Look for bits of paper, plastic, or hair ties which could have trapped while in the lint.
Mix with other resources: Dryer lint is high in carbon, so harmony it with nitrogen-rich “greens” like kitchen scraps, espresso grounds, or grass clippings.
Fluff it up: Lint has a tendency to clump, which could gradual decomposition. Split it up to further improve airflow and microbial activity.
Layer it: Alternate layers of lint with other compost products to stop mats that prohibit airflow.
By taking these smaller actions, you generate The best setting for microbes to operate effectively, dashing up decomposition and blocking odours.

Strategies for Productive Composting with Lint
Keep away from overloading: Far too much lint at once can compact and slow the composting procedure. Unfold it out in excess of various days.
Check moisture: Lint absorbs water rapidly. Ensure the compost continues to be moist although not soggy.
Switch often: Aerating your compost aids lint and also other resources break down evenly.
